Output 3e7df06ea0cf94e91b2d8965a66cc8ad8eefe11f1d898d1fad4ae2f7dd568b22:1

value
588440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d896cb1ab30fdc8926b4426e07cd1d97ee571d8 OP_EQUAL
address
3JyCGE91J6quz8qcXcqoGmVNnyuHKru77L
transaction
3e7df06ea0cf94e91b2d8965a66cc8ad8eefe11f1d898d1fad4ae2f7dd568b22
spent
true